What Is a Front Desk Manager?

A front desk manager works in a customer service capacity in an office, hotel, hospital, retail store, casino, or similar business. As a front desk manager, your main job duties include overseeing the front desk staff, including receptionists and other customer service workers, making guests feel welcomed, and resolving any customer issues. Customer service and communications skills are essential in this career, and having management experience is helpful. Depending on the employer, educational qualifications for this job include a high school diploma or a degree in hospitality management. An associate or bachelor’s degree may be necessary for advancement within the company.

What are some common challenges faced by Front Desk Managers and how can they be addressed?

Front Desk Managers often encounter challenges such as handling high volumes of guest check-ins and check-outs, resolving guest complaints efficiently, and managing team schedules to ensure adequate coverage. Successfully addressing these requires strong organizational and communication skills, as well as the ability to remain calm under pressure. Many Front Desk Managers find that regular staff training, implementing clear procedures, and fostering a supportive team environment help minimize issues and maintain high levels of guest satisfaction.

What is the difference between Front Desk Manager vs Receptionist?

AspectFront Desk ManagerReceptionist
ResponsibilitiesOversees front desk operations, manages staff, handles escalations, and ensures guest satisfactionGreets visitors, answers phones, schedules appointments, and performs administrative tasks
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ma; experience in customer service; leadership skillsHigh school diploma or equivalent; strong communication skills
Work EnvironmentHotels, corporate offices, healthcare facilitiesHotels, clinics, offices

The Front Desk Manager typically has more responsibilities, including supervising staff and managing operations, while the Receptionist focuses on greeting visitors and administrative support. Both roles require strong communication skills and customer service experience, but the Front Desk Manager often needs leadership abilities and experience in managing a team.

Welcoming guests as they check in and providing outstanding service is a high priority. Night Auditors are personally involved in the daily operations and success of the hotel. The main aspect of the job is to conduct all nightly-related duties while operating the hotel’s front desk systems for PBX, reservations and check-in/check-out to ensure the guest’s stay is as efficient and friendly as possible. We want to exceed our guest’s expectations and always go that extra mile to prove how important they are to our success.

Major Duties:

  • Assisting guests with the check-in and check-out process, including the computation and collection of payment.
  • Complete and verify all audit paperwork and shift reports.
  • Process all financial transactions, including the verification and processing of credit card transactions in accordance with company policies and procedures.
  • Perform nightly balancing and telephone services to ensure proper posting to property management system; perform night backup of server.
  • Prepare express checkout folios.
  • Maintain room status inventory.
  • Communicate all pertinent shift information to GM and other desk staff.
  • Being proficient in local area amenities (nearest restaurants, gas stations, banks/atms, post offices, shopping, etc).
  • Handling guest’s concerns immediately and requesting management assistance if necessary.
  • Have detailed knowledge of the hotel amenities including all systems in the guest rooms (phone systems, internet use, movies, long distance phone calls, how to work the thermostat, etc).
  • Ensuring through their action, the highest level of guest satisfaction possible.
  • Must sell the value of the hotel and strive to earn the most reservations and room sales via phone and personal contact with potential guests.
  • Responsible for balancing the revenue and expense transactions, which occurred during the day at the hotel. Responsible for the overall operations and appearance of the front desk.
  • Typically handles both the duties of the front desk agent and some of the duties of the accounting department.
  • Tracks room revenue, occupancy percentages, and other front office operating statistics.
